Output 18a3d0532d240cc25bb79fa2790f52934386a8d0593eedfb959c0d7ee6cd2ba3:55

value
28995579
script pubkey
OP_0 OP_PUSHBYTES_20 d644b2792f87811064d94a912cfcb160cc76825f
address
bc1q6ezty7f0s7q3qexef2gjel93vrx8dqjl85xjxf
transaction
18a3d0532d240cc25bb79fa2790f52934386a8d0593eedfb959c0d7ee6cd2ba3
spent
true